Why Steam Carpet Cleaning Works So Well

Professional steam carpet cleaning in a Brentford home living room

Steam carpet cleaning is often the first choice for customers who want a deeper clean than standard vacuuming or surface treatment can provide. In everyday use, carpets trap dust, soil, allergens, food particles, and fine grit that can settle into the pile and become harder to remove over time. A professional steam cleaning process uses heated water and cleaning solution, then extracts the loosened dirt from the carpet fibres. The result is a fresher finish that can improve the appearance of the room and support better day-to-day hygiene.

It is especially useful in Brentford properties where carpets may be affected by busy household traffic, nearby transport routes, or changing weather conditions. Hallways, stairs, lounge areas, and entrances often show the most wear. In flats and shared buildings, carpets can also collect more dust and debris from repeated footfall. Steam cleaning helps restore these areas without the harsh scrubbing that can damage the fibres or leave uneven results.

Another reason many customers prefer this method is that it can be tailored to different carpet types. A trained technician will normally inspect the material first, identify any stains or sensitive areas, and choose the right water temperature, cleaning product, and extraction approach. This matters because not every carpet needs the same treatment, and a careful process is often the best way to protect the surface while still achieving a thorough clean.

How the Service Usually Works

Hot water extraction cleaning of a Brentford flat carpet

Most customers want to know what happens on the day, and that is completely understandable. A professional carpet cleaning visit should feel organised and straightforward, not disruptive. While every job is slightly different, the process usually follows a clear set of steps.

The technician will typically begin with an inspection of the carpet, checking the fibre type, visible staining, traffic areas, and any places that may need special attention. This is an important stage because it helps determine the right treatment and avoids unnecessary risk to the material. If there are delicate fibres, heavily soiled sections, or previous cleaning attempts that have left residue, the approach can be adjusted.

After inspection, loose debris is usually removed with thorough vacuuming. Next comes pre-treatment on stains or heavily marked areas, followed by the steam cleaning or hot water extraction stage. Heated water and solution are applied, the fibres are agitated where appropriate, and then the machine extracts the dirt and moisture. Depending on the condition of the carpet, some areas may be treated again to improve the finish.

Finally, the carpet is left to dry. Drying times depend on fibre type, room ventilation, the weather, and how much cleaning was needed. Good airflow helps, and customers are usually advised to avoid heavy foot traffic until the carpet has dried properly. In many Brentford homes and offices, this is easy to manage with a little planning.

Typical steps at a glance

  1. Initial inspection and fibre check
  2. Vacuuming and dry soil removal
  3. Targeted stain treatment
  4. Steam cleaning or hot water extraction
  5. Final review and drying advice

Preparation Checklist Before Your Appointment

A little preparation can make a carpet cleaning visit quicker and more effective. You do not need to do anything complicated, but clearing the area helps the cleaner start sooner and avoid moving unnecessary items around.

Before your appointment, it is helpful to:

  • Remove small personal items, toys, and loose clutter from the floor
  • Vacuum if you have been asked to do so in advance
  • Point out stains, problem areas, or delicate sections
  • Make space around larger furniture if you want the carpet cleaned underneath
  • Arrange access instructions for flats, offices, or shared buildings
  • Secure pets and let the cleaner know if there are any sensitivities in the property

It is also sensible to think about timing. If you are cleaning a living room, choose a period when the carpet can dry without people walking over it constantly. If you are having an office cleaned, it may be better to schedule the service outside peak working hours. For rental properties, work backwards from move-in dates, inspection times, or inventory appointments so there is no last-minute pressure.

Communication helps the job run smoothly. If there is a difficult staircase, limited parking, a concierge desk, or a lift booking system, let the cleaner know in advance. That way, they can arrive with the right equipment and avoid delays.

Pricing Factors for Carpet Cleaning

Many customers ask what affects the cost of carpet cleaning, and it is a fair question. While exact prices are not listed here, the main factors are usually straightforward. Understanding them can help you compare quotes more confidently and choose the right service for your needs.

Common pricing factors include:

  • The size of the area or number of rooms
  • The type of carpet and how heavily it is soiled
  • Whether stains need specialist attention
  • Stair cleaning or additional access challenges
  • Furniture moving requirements
  • Commercial scheduling or out-of-hours work
  • Any extra treatments such as deodorising

As a general rule, a small lightly soiled room is simpler than a heavily used stairwell or a large open-plan office. Similarly, a carpet with normal day-to-day dirt usually takes less treatment than one with deep staining, pet issues, or long-term wear. The best way to get an accurate figure is to request a quote based on your actual room sizes and condition.

FAQs About Steam Carpet Cleaning in Brentford

How long does carpet cleaning take?

The time needed depends on the size of the area, the carpet condition, and how much stain treatment is required. A small room may be relatively quick, while larger homes, stairs, or commercial spaces naturally take longer.

Will the carpet be very wet afterwards?

Steam cleaning uses moisture, but professional extraction is designed to remove as much water as possible. Drying time varies depending on airflow, room temperature, and carpet thickness. Good ventilation usually helps a lot.

Can steam cleaning remove all stains?

Not always. Some marks are permanent, especially if they have been left for a long time or have chemically altered the fibres. That said, many common stains can be reduced significantly with the right pre-treatment and technique.

Is steam carpet cleaning suitable for wool carpets?

It can be, but only when handled correctly. Wool and other natural fibres need the right temperature, cleaning solution, and care. A professional inspection should happen first so the method can be adjusted accordingly.

Do I need to move furniture?

Small items should usually be removed before the visit. Larger furniture can sometimes be worked around or moved depending on the service arrangement. It is best to discuss this in advance so there are no surprises on the day.

How often should carpets be cleaned?

That depends on use. Busy family homes, pet households, and commercial spaces may need cleaning more often than a low-traffic room. A regular schedule helps keep carpets looking better for longer.
